Install Kitchen Cabinets - The First Step

I highly recommend that you consider renting a laser level from a local rental store to get the installation off on the right foot. In all honesty, this is going to give you the most accurate level line possible.
You will find that it is very easy to set up, and after you have found the high spot in your floor, you can shoot the laser line at that spot and go from there. By marking the inside corners of the walls where the laser line is visible, you can use these as a reference point.
Now you can use a chalk line to snap lines between these laser marks. However, you will want to be sure of one thing here. You will need to make sure that you pull the line as tight as possible here. By doing this, you will be sure that the line will not have sagged in the middle of the wall. Double check the lines by using the laser level again, making sure that the lines match up with each other.
Now, if you do not have a rental store nearby, then you can use a four foot level to get the same results. If you do use the four foot level, you will need to be very accurate with it.
After you have determined the high point of the floor, you can go ahead and draw the level lines around the walls. If at all possible, have someone else help you with holding the other end of the level while you level it up and draw the level lines along the walls.
By the time you get to the end of the kitchen walls, flip the level end for end and work back to the beginning. The accuracy of the level will be determined once you get back to the mark where you started drawing out the level lines. An accurate level will be determined here by the level lines matching up. If you find that the lines are not lining up, your level is not accurate and you will need to purchase a new one.
When you rent a laser, you will avoid any of these problems. It will save you some time at the beginning stages of the installation, but it will be the very best way to give you level lines to start with. This step is just like the foundation of any structure or building. This is where you need to pay close attention to detail.
